Dear all, I've been asked about naming the couple as they have an egg now. We had a chat with Urmas and as the male has a ring E340 we think that the name should start with an "E". Also, we like the reasoning behind choosing name Eerik for Matsalu WTE last time. So, could we go with the name Eerik II? (or Eerik III considering the ringnumber ) As for the female, some of you have called her "smily", but she should have a proper Estonian name that starts with an "E" as well. What are your thought on the topic of nameing the male and the female?
